May Program May 1–31, 2008

In conjunction with the Design Cities exhibition, İstanbul Modern Cinema will be showing films on architecture, animation and graphic design. Starting in May, "Three Aspects of Design" film program, which requires no admission fee, includes Gary Hustwit’s first feature-length documentary film "Helvetica" (2007) on "Helvetica: the best typeface of all time", as well as Nathaniel Kahn’s "My Architect: A Son's Journey (2003). Nominated for a 2003 Academy Award for Best Documentary Feature, the film is about the life and works of Nathaniel Kahn’s father Louis I. Kahn, who is regarded as one of the most outstanding artists of the 20th century.

Digital film festival Resfest’s Best of By Design, exclusively created for graphic design since 2001, showcases leading 'motion graphics' and 'broadcast design' examples that add a fresh twist to the sector. Best of By Design selection in İstanbul Modern Cinema program includes live action, animation and graphic designs for TV by creative and innovative artists like Johnny Hardstaff, Richard Fenwick, Tronic Studio, Grant Orchard, The Designers Republic, +Cruz and Nakd, whose works reflect the future of media design.
